red-sox.jpgIn honor of the start of Red Sox Fever, I thought it appropriate to share a website that I have found to be very motivating and fun, when reviewing & reinforcing addition and multiplication skills… Batter’s Up Baseball.  This game is very user friendly, mimicking a baseball game– sound affects and all!  It also works great with the SMARTBoard- an added plus, in Notebook 10, is that  you can easily access the on-screen calculator for those students who require that assistance. Directions from the site…  

“After you select the pitchers challenge, a screen will come up with a math problem. Get the answer right and you move your men around the bases. Get it wrong and you get a strike. Three strikes equals an out.  If you get 3 outs the game is over.”
